Navizon GPS Better Than GPS Service Provided By Apple

Posted February 8, 2008 8:34 PM by Don Palmigiano

When I got word that update 1.1.3 had cell tower and Wi-Fi tracking, I was overjoyed. Finally a supported version of pseudo-GPS from Apple. My joy did not last long, because as of recently Navizon, the company that developed the first pseudo-GPS on the iPhone, has added some new services. Now Navizon allows for the positioning system to update every 10 seconds. If your on the road, you can get an up-to-date position instead of hitting the triangulate button multiple times. The service now includes a system bar which runs with the maps application. This allows for easy access to some of the new services. The 3rd party app also includes a buddy positioning system similar to that offered by Helio and Boost Mobile. By adding buddies Navizon users can have a knowledge of where their other Navizon using friends are. This of course can be turned off if someone wanted to drop of the grid. The app also runs in the background which allows for friends to find the user without him/her actively using Navizon.
